Description
H1 Energy Efficiency Verification Method H1/VM3 First Edition Amendment 1 provides a compliance pathway for meeting the energy efficiency performance requirements of Clause H1.3.6 of the New Zealand Building Code, specifically for HVAC systems in commercial buildings.
The scope of the document covers energy efficiency provisions for air conditioning and mechanical ventilation systems, including controls, fans, ductwork, pumps, pipework, space heating, chillers, unitary air conditioning equipment, heat rejection equipment, energy monitoring, and maintenance access.
It is suitable for use in commercial buildings where HVAC systems are a significant component of energy use.
The amendment introduces references to the Building Product Specifications for pump motor efficiency and includes minor amendments to improve clarity, correct formatting, and update cross-references and terminology.
Scope
This verification method can be used for the energy efficiency of HVAC systems in commercial buildings. It contains requirements for:
- a) air conditioning system controls; and
- b) mechanical ventilation system controls; and
- c) fans;
- d) ductwork insulation and sealing; and
- e) pumps; and
- f) pipework insulation; and
- g) space heating; and
- h) refrigerant chillers; and
- i) unitary air conditioning equipment; and
- j) heat rejection equipment; and
- k) facilities for energy monitoring; and
- l) maintenance access.
Items outside the scope of this document
This verification method does not include requirements for:
- a) HVAC systems that directly cool cold rooms or heat hot rooms (such as in a butcher’s shop, fruit storage rooms or in laboratories); or
- b) HVAC systems that maintain specialised conditions for equipment or processes, where this is the main purpose of the HVAC system.
For these, compliance may be demonstrated using an alternative solution.
